That explains why I keep getting more policies before rationalism than I expect. I noticed that not everything is properly scaled by 2/3. For example, you get 66 gold per city from the religious belief instead of 100. Which is correct. But then universities cost 480 instead of 440. (660*2/3)
Similarly, one faith CS buys you a pantheon. Lots of little bugs like that. But I don't know for sure that 3/turn is broken, because every 2 turns on quick equates to 3 turns on standard. So 6 culture every 2 turns is actually like 6 every 3 turns. But they also round the policy cost to the nearest 5, sort of.
So, the first policy is 15, instead of 16.3333. The second policy is should be 26.6666., etc.
So you're probably getting some bonus points in there... ?
One thing that is definitely different (IMHO) is that you need more scouts to find everyone by the equivalent standard time. Any delays are much more significant. It makes sense though that with movement rates the same, but 50% more time passing while you move, that you'd need 50% more scouts, so 3 instead of 2. But that hoses the early build queue... But that extra scout... Well that certainly favors liberty. But only if you get a culture ruin. Waiting 15 turns for your first policy is horrible. And you absolutely can't go monument first on quick because you need to scout ASAP. Sucky dilemma.
